BLACKPINK’s Jisoo is ready to capture hearts this Valentine’s Day with her highly anticipated solo return! It’s been almost two years since her solo track “FLOWER” had fans bopping, and they’re now ready for more. On January 13, she dropped an intriguing teaser on social media, hinting at new music coming on February 14—yes, the most romantic date of the year!

Curious why she picked Cupid’s day? Jisoo spilled the tea on her Bubble account: “I thought it would look romantic if I released it then. The gift is me,” she jokingly said. Now working under her self-established company BLISSOO, the K-Pop idol and actor is taking her solo path to the next level. But fear not! She has also hinted at a BLACKPINK reunion, although details remain under wraps.

As if that wasn’t enough, Jisoo’s is coming back to the small screen with “Newtopia,” premiering on February 7. The show’s trailer has fans hyped for her acting magic, this time battling a zombie apocalypse. With hearts racing and countdowns set, Valentine’s Day promises to be sweet for BLACKPINK and Jisoo stans.
